Sarah’s write on with specialist help

Youngsters benefit as indie retailer extends stationery knowledge to occupational therapists

 

Indie retailers using their specialist knowledge to help customers is par for the course – but Stationery Supplies’ Sarah Laker has taken this further to work with occupational therapists and their clients.

Sarah has shared her knowledge of products from Maped Helix, Premier Stationery UK and Zieler to help handwriting at training sessions for the Manchester Occupational Therapy Services (MOTS) team, which is now offering one-to-one sessions at her shop.

And the team, which offers provide private occupational therapy assessments and treatments for children and adults, has now been promoting the products and Sarah’s two stores, in Marple and Wilmslow, at the Autism Show, the national event for the condition, which ran in Manchester on Friday and Saturday, 10-11 June.

“Everyone knows the buzz I get out of stationery and selling it,” Sarah said, “so imagine the buzz I had from a meeting with MOTS when listening to the interesting comments from them as I shared my specialist stationery knowledge of products to help handwriting.

“One of the therapists was so excited about the Zieler handwriting pen that she was going to drop it off with a family that night so the child could try it straight away!”

She added that the absolute winners were several Maped Helix products, including the 360 Agility compass, Kidygrip Ruler, Rabbit Sharpener and left-handed ruler, along with the Zieler Writing Slope, plus Premier Stationery’s range of pencil grips and overlays.

“It’s great to be able to work with forward thinking suppliers who care about children’s education – Maped are giving 1% of its 2022 sales to support education projects worldwide,” explained Sarah, who was a winner in the 2021 Retas greeting card retailers’ awards and is a finalist in two categories this year.

MOTS added: “Our occupational therapists are using the items you gave us with some of the children we support. We’re extremely excited about collaborating with you and look forward to planning some handwriting sessions together very soon.”

At the Autism Show, MOTS was busy liaising with families and professionals, and facilitated a successful talk on Sensory Self-Care Skills, and said: “Our specialised stationery on display was very popular and many of our visitors are looking forward to visiting Stationery Supplies in the near future for Maped Helix products – word-of-mouth recommendation is always amazing.”
